Frank Ocean cancels European tour with Coldplay

Frank-ocean

Frank Ocean has abruptly pulled out of a European tour that included several festival appearances and opening dates for British band Coldplay', Billboard reports.

The R&B singer posted an apology on his Facebook page for the cancellations but was vague in explaining the reasons behind the decision.

"Let me start by saying I feel like an a****** right now but a tough decision had to be made in regard to my schedule over the next months," he wrote, "and the casualties of that decision include my appearances at upcoming festivals in Europe and my opening slot of the European leg of the Coldplay world tour. Sorry as f***, I’ll be back if you’ll have me."

Ocean recently cancelled a show in Detroit, citing illness, and ended a gig at Norway's Oya Festival four songs into his set on account of vocal problems.

A member of Los Angeles hip-hop collective Odd Future, Ocean is one of the most-talked about new artists of the year. His debut album, Channel Orange, was released to rave reviews in July and bowed at number two on the Billboard 200 album chart.
